TEEX Rescue Training Program gets a new home at Brayton Fire Training Field
Welcoming the guests were Chief Robert Moore, Director of the TEEX Emergency Services Training Institute, and TEEX Director and CEO Gary Sera. Guests included former Texas A&M University Dean and Vice Chancellor of Engineering G. Kemble Bennett, Texas A&M University System Vice Chancellor Phillip Ray, James Edge from Congressman Bill Flores’ office, as well as local elected officials and representatives from the first responder community.
